Major Sports Events: Winter Olympics to Super Bowl Anticipation

Sports enthusiasts have a wealth of action to follow. The 2026 Winter Olympics in Milan-Cortina is gearing up to be a record-breaking event, featuring 116 medal events. The opening ceremony promises vibrant performances from stars like Andrea Bocelli and Mariah Carey, with five gold medals contested on day one alone. As the Games commence, critical discussions around sustainability and the potential impact of climate change on its future are also taking center stage.

Beyond the Winter Games, the sporting world is abuzz with anticipation. The Super Bowl half-time show continues to polarize opinions, raising questions about how a Puerto Rican superstar might navigate the scrutiny. Experts are already weighing in on potential winners for Super Bowl 60, with predictions for the Seattle Seahawks and New England Patriots. Cricket fans can follow the ICC T20 World Cup, while rugby sees Wales heading to Twickenham, facing expectations of a challenging match. In football, Leeds' recent victory over Nottingham Forest has significantly impacted the Premier League relegation battle. Even individual player stories, like Granit Xhaka's move to Sunderland and his past relationship with Arsenal fans, are generating interest.

Justice, Crime, and Unfolding Investigations

Tragic events and legal proceedings are also dominating headlines. A horrifying discovery was made at the Return to Nature home, where nearly 200 decaying bodies were found after authorities investigated a foul odor. In another disturbing incident, Nancy Guthrie, the 84-year-old mother of an NBC News presenter, is believed to have been abducted from her Tucson, Arizona, residence.

Legal battles are also prominent. Former NFL linebacker Darron Lee has been charged with first-degree murder and tampering with evidence in connection with his girlfriend's death. Separately, a grand jury indictment has superseded initial charges against another individual. The search for rapper Nathan Smith, known as DJ Young Slade, continues after he was reported missing. Internationally, a suicide bomber detonated a device at a Shia mosque, tragically killing at least 31 people.
